A nonprofit special education school, 91¾«Ñ¡ builds academic, social, and life skills
91¾«Ñ¡ is a nonprofit special education approved private school (APS). Founded in 1961, 91¾«Ñ¡ serves students with autism spectrum disorder, intellectual disabilities, emotional disturbances, and other neurological impairments. 91¾«Ñ¡’s programs are licensed by the Pennsylvania State Board of Private Academic Schools and approved by the Pennsylvania Bureau of Special Education to serve students ages 5–21, grades Kindergarten through 12+.
Mission: Promote Success and Independence
The mission of 91¾«Ñ¡ is to build academic, social, and life skills in students with special needs to promote their success and independence after 91¾«Ñ¡.

History: Among the first schools of its kind
At its founding in 1961, 91¾«Ñ¡ was among very few schools in the Greater Philadelphia area designed exclusively for children with special education needs by merging clinical and behavioral services with education. Since then, 91¾«Ñ¡ has increased enrollment and staff who support the students, developed a vibrant learning environment on a 12-acre campus in Montgomery County, and solidified its reputation as a leader in innovative, high-quality programs and services.
